    Default Re: Elder Scrolls... Oblivion. You must see this !



    http://www.elderscrolls.com/games/oblivion_faq.htm




    Recommended:[*]3 Ghz Intel Pentium 4 or equivalent processor[*]1 GB System RAM[*]ATI X800 series, NVIDIA GeForce 6800 series, or higher video card[/list]

    Minimum System Requirements: [*]Windows XP[*]512MB System RAM[*]2 Ghz Intel Pentium 4 or equivalent processor[*]128MB Direct3D compatible video card[*]and DirectX 9.0 compatible driver;[*]8x DVD-ROM drive[*]4.6 GB free hard disk space[*]DirectX 9.0c (included)[*]DirectX 8.1 compatible sound card[*]Keyboard, Mouse[/list]
